The Crack-Pac® two-part, high solids, low-viscosity crack injection epoxy is designed to repair cracks in concrete. The mixed adhesive has the viscosity of a light oil and a low surface tension that enables it to penetrate fine to medium width cracks. Resin is contained in the cartridge and hardener is contained in the nozzle. Once the nozzle is threaded onto the cartridge, the hardener is released into the resin-filled cartridge by turning the knob at the base of the nozzle. The two components are mixed by shaking the cartridge.

Application:
Suitable for repair of cracks ranging from 0.4 mm 6.4 mm wide in concrete walls, floors, slabs, columns and beams. Can be used to inject cracks in dry, damp or wet conditions with excellent results. Not for use in actively leaking cracks. Apply to concrete 5°C or above.
Usage Temperature: In order for components to mix properly, the resin and hardener must be conditioned to 16°C – 27°C before mixing.
Shelf Life: 24 months from date of manufacture, unopened.
Storage Conditions: For best results, store between 7°C – 36°C.
Color: Resin - blue, hardener - clear, mixed: light amber. The color of epoxy will change from amber to blue during the cure process and then fade back to light amber within a few weeks of installation.
Clean Up:
Wipe up with cotton cloths. If desired scrub area with abrasive, waterbased cleaner and flush with water. If approved, solvents such as ketones (MEK, acetone, etc.), laquer thinner, or adhesive remover can be used. DO NOT USE SOLVENTS TO CLEAN ADHESIVE FROM SKIN. Take appropriate precautions when handling flammable solvents. Solvents may damage surfaces to which they are applied. Cured material – Chip or grind off surface.
Chemical Resistance:
Very good to excellent against distilled water, inorganic acids and alkalis. Fair to good against organic acids and alkalis, and many organic solvents. Poor against ketones.
Material Properties:
| PROPERTY | TEST METHOD | RESULTS |
| Viscosity (mixed, 22°C) | ASTM D 2393 | 1,400 cps |
| Bond strength (moist cure) | ASTM C 882 | 13.86 MPa (2 days) 26.41 MPa (14 days) |
| Water absorption |
ASTM D 570 | 0.082% (24 hrs) |
| Tensile strength | ASTM D 638 | 40.40 MPa (7 days) |
| Elongation at ultimate | ASTM D 638 | 14.1% |
| Compressive yield strength | ASTM D 695 | 77.70 MPa (7 days) |
| Compressive modulus | ASTM D 695 | 2,196.67 MPa |
| Linear coefficient of shrinkage | ASTM D 2566 | 0.002 |
| Gel time (22°C) | ASTM C 881 | 2 hours - 60 g mass |
| Initial cure (22° C) | — | 24 hours |
| Mixing ratio | 8:1 |
